Intel Desktop Board DZ68BC Product Guide

Table 1. Feature Summary (continued)

Peripheral

USB Support:

Interfaces

Four USB 3.0 ports:

 

 

 

― Two ports implemented with stacked back panel connectors

 

 

(blue)

 

 

― Two ports via an internal dual-port connector (blue)

 

Fourteen USB 2.0 ports:

 

 

― Six ports implemented with stacked back panel connectors

 

 

(black)

 

 

― Eight front panel ports implemented with four dual-port internal

 

 

headers (black)

 

Serial ATA (SATA) Support:

 

Four SATA 6.0 Gb/s ports:

 

 

― Two ports from the Intel Z68 PCH (dark blue)

 

 

― Two ports from an onboard Marvell controller (light blue)

 

Four SATA 3.0 Gb/s ports (black)

 

One external SATA (eSATA) 6.0 Gb/s port on the back panel from

 

 

an onboard Marvell controller (red)

 

IEEE 1394a Support:

 

One port routed to the back panel

 

One port routed to the IEEE 1394a header

 

 

RAID

Intel® Rapid Storage Technology (Intel® RST) version 10.6

LAN Support

Intel 82579V Gigabit (10/100/1000 Mb/s) Ethernet LAN controller

 

including an RJ-45 back panel connector with integrated status LEDs

 

 

 

BIOS

Intel® Platform Innovation Framework for extensible firmware

 

 

interface

 

32 Mb symmetrical flash memory device

 

Support for SMBIOS

 

Intel® Express BIOS Update

Power Management

Support for Advanced Configuration and Power Interface (ACPI)

 

Suspend to RAM (STR)

 

Wake on USB, PCI, PCI Express, LAN, CIR, serial port, and front

 

 

panel

 

ENERGY STAR* capable

 

 

Hardware and

Hardware and thermal management based on:

Thermal

Nuvoton W83677HG-I legacy I/O controller

Management

Four fan sensing inputs to monitor fan activity

 

 

Voltage sensing to detect out of range values
